The Dell Inspiron 1525 was a laptop with a 15.4-inch display released in 2008. [3] [4] It weighed approximately six pounds – half a pound lighter than the 1520. [5] This laptop can be considered a mid-range Dell computer, between the smaller Dell 1420 model and the more expensive XPS M1530 model. It featured a chassis with a new edge design ...

District Jail Rawalpindi was a prominent jail in Rawalpindi, Pakistan located opposite Rawalpindi District Courts. It was established in 1882 on an area of 34.14 hectares (84.4 acres). [ 2 ] The Jail was inherited by the Punjab Prisons Department besides 18 other Jails after independence .
The mean annual wind speed of Rawalpindi is roughly 10 kilometres per hour (6.2 mph) at 14 m height. Moreover, just a few kilometers southwest of Rawalpindi, the potential power generation has been identified by U.S. Aid to be between marginal to good (5.4 metres per second (19 km/h) to 7.4 metres per second (27 km/h)) at 50 m height.
The Rawalpindi Women University (RWU) is a public university funded by the Government of Punjab, Pakistan in Rawalpindi, Punjab, Pakistan. [1] The university has been running 15 BS Honors,16 Masters and 10 M.Phil. programs successfully.
